Description

The drama film Secrets in the Water, starring Cerina Vincent, Emily Skinner, Lexi Jayde, etc., directed by Michael Feifer, was released on September 14, 2021 in the United States. It tells the story of Inspired by true events, to uncover the mystery of her daughter's murder, a grieving mother enlists the aid of her daughter's best friend who is all too eager to help. This is a Drama, Mystery, Thriller film with a runtime of 87 minutes and its worldwide box office is not listed in the available detail data. It has received a rating of 4.7/10 from 330 viewers.

From start to finish, "Secrets in the Water" had the semblance of an episode of the old cop show Hawaii Five-0. A mystifying murder has occurred in the idyllic shores of Hawaii. A set of improbable and convoluted circumstances are at the heart of the crime. A bereaved mother experiences the unthinkable in the fallout. The film was so sad that there was nothing uplifting except for a few precious minutes of flashback recalling the close relationship of Mia and her mother Laura. While the daughter was keeping some secrets from her mom, it was nonetheless a strong and beautiful bonding. Most of the film was taken up with Laura's grief over the loss of her daughter and her haphazard attempt to discover the murderer. A double loss for Laura was incurred when she took under her wing Mia's best friend, Bailey. But gradually the shell-shocked mother recognized that Bailey was not as she seemed. A second murder, that of Mia's nice boyfriend Kaleo, makes the film even more depressing. It was never made entirely clear how petty jealousy could have possibly been the cause of a double homicide. At least the television series Hawaii Five-0 offered plausible cases and police blotters in lieu of non-stop unpleasantness for ninety minutes.

Review contains non-specific plot details - but no obvious spoilers. Implausible, yet predicatable storyline. Much of the plot is very implausible and unbelievable. For example: Police providing a relative of a murder victim with belongings of the deceased that were in posession of the deceased at the time they went missing. Really? You don't think that would be evidence? Especially the victim's phone? Another example: The murder investigation is handled by a regular uniformed traffic patrol officer, not a detective. Nobody ever visits a police station - they just pull up in their car next to where this police officer is regularly parked. Another example: Everyone's home looks to be a newly finished 5 star residence - regardless of whether the character occupying the residence is reputed to be trailer trash, an unemployed aspiring surfer or a high school student living away from their parents. One scene contains a very obviously fake television. Nobody in this movie lives in a plausible residence. Even the residence of the main character is implausible considering their occupation. There are many more implausible things about this movie but to go into detail on them would give away spoilers. Amateur directing, acting and dialog. Although in the actors defence - in some scenes they're forced to make the best of a bad situation. For example: A character opens a glass door and then looks surprised to see what's on the other side after opening it... Really? I get the dramatic effect the director was going for but in the end a good scene should be plausible with the actors acting logically. I would not watch this movie again or recommend it to anyone I like.
